The Interrelationship between Markets

Relationship Explanation Examples
Joint Demand When two goods are demanded/consumed together - also known as Complementary goods. Cars and Petrol
Competitive Demand When two or more goods can be used for the same purpose - also known as Substitute goods. Butter and margarine
Composite Demand When an input is demanded for multiple production purposes, but can only be used for one purpose at a time. Milk - can either be used to produce cheese or butter.
Derived Demand When the demand for a good is determined by the demand for another good. Demand for steel derived from demand for cars
Joint Supply When the production of two goods is generated from the same source or process. Beef and leather - both produced from cows

Diagram Analysis

Joint Demand

Two panels showing a rise in the price of cars contracting quantity demanded, which shifts demand for petrol, its complement, to the left
Figure 1: Joint Demand - when two goods are demanded/consumed together, a change in the price of one good will affect the demand for the other good.

In the diagram above, we can see that a rise in the price of cars (P1 to P2) has caused a fall in the demand for petrol (D1 to D2). This is because cars and petrol are complementary goods.

Competitive Demand

Two panels showing a price rise for one substitute good shifting demand for the competing good to the right
Figure 2: Competitive Demand - when two goods are demanded as alternatives, a change in the price for one good will affect the demand for the other good.

In the diagram above, we can see that a rise in the price of butter (P1 to P2) has caused a rise in the demand for margarine (D1 to D2). This is because butter and margarine are substitute goods.

Composite Demand

Two panels showing a good demanded for two uses, where more going to one use reduces the quantity available to the other
Figure 3: Composite Demand - when a good is demanded for multiple purposes, a change in the demand for one use will affect the supply for the alternative use.

In the diagram above, we can see that a rise in the demand for cheese (D1 to D2) has caused a fall in the supply of butter (S1 to S2). This is because milk is a composite good, and can only be used to produce either cheese or butter at a time.

Derived Demand

Two panels showing a fall in demand for houses shifting demand for bricklayers left, lowering the wage and employment
Figure 4: Derived Demand - when the demand for a good depends on the demand for another good, a change in the demand for the latter will affect the demand for the former.

In the diagram above, we can see that a fall in the demand for houses (D1 to D2) has caused a fall in the demand for bricklayers (D1 to D2). This is because the demand for bricklayers is derived from the demand for houses.

Joint Supply

Two panels showing higher output of one good raising the supply of its by-product and lowering that by-product's price
Figure 5: Joint Supply - when two goods are produced together, a change in the supply of one good will affect the supply of the other good.

In the diagram above, we can see that a rise in the demand for beef (D1 to D2) has caused a rise in the supply of leather (S1 to S2). This is because the rise in demand for beef causes an extension in the supply of beef. Therefore, more cows are being produced, which means that more leather is also being produced as a by-product of beef.
